A beloved British jewelry brand with a 47-year legacy is facing an uncertain future, and it's a story that hits close to home for many. CW Sellors, a family-run jewelery chain, has filed for administration, leaving its future hanging in the balance.

CW Sellors, known for its sparkling engagement rings, high-end watches, and a truly unique shopping experience, has become a household name in Derbyshire, Shropshire, and North Yorkshire. With five popular boutiques across these regions, it's a local favorite for fine diamonds and precious gemstones. And it doesn't stop there; the retailer is also a major stockist for some of the world's most luxurious watch brands, including TAG Heuer, Breitling, and Gucci.
However, the company's recent financial struggles have led to this critical moment. By filing a notice of intention to appoint administrators, CW Sellors has bought itself some time to find a savior - a white knight investor or a new buyer to rescue the business. The clock is ticking, with just a 10-day window to secure its future.

And this is the part most people miss... Going into administration doesn't mean the end of the road. It's a legal process that hands control to an appointed administrator, who works to repay creditors and keep the business afloat. During this time, the company is protected from legal action, giving it a fighting chance to restructure and continue trading.
